How to prototype responsive navigation patterns in Figma that adjust intuitively for different device contexts.
A practical, evergreen guide to designing adaptive navigation in Figma, detailing scalable patterns, intuitive behaviors, and robust prototypes that translate across devices from mobile to desktop with clarity and precision.
August 08, 2025
Facebook X Reddit
In designing navigation that adapts smoothly to multiple devices, you begin by establishing a consistent information architecture. Identify core sections that users must access quickly, then map them to scalable anchor points within Figma. Start with a simple top bar for wide screens and consider collapsing menus for narrow viewports. Build a responsive grid system that anchors every element to predictable lanes, ensuring alignment remains stable as the canvas grows or shrinks. The aim is to create anchors that resist drift while preserving legibility, touch targets, and visual hierarchy. Early decisions here ripple through every subsequent interaction, so document them clearly for teammates.
As you progress, sketch several baseline patterns that cover common contexts: a compact header for phones, a medium header for tablets, and a full navigation rail for desktops. In Figma, use components with variant states to demonstrate these transitions. Focus on preserving core affordances—home, search, profile, and help—across layouts. Use auto-layout and resizing constraints to maintain spacing and alignment consistently. By modeling how menus expand, shrink, or reflow, you reveal subtle behaviors that impact usability. This groundwork provides a reliable foundation for iterating on more nuanced interactions without losing coherence.
Create reusable components that scale across breakpoints and devices.
The next step is to design adaptive states that respond to user intent. In Figma, craft variants that switch based on screen width and interaction cues such as hover or touch. Define how submenus reveal themselves: slide, fade, or expand within a bounded area without overflowing. Consider persistent versus collapsible models for secondary navigation, balancing visibility with screen real estate. Document thresholds and transitions as design tokens so developers can implement them consistently across platforms. By pairing precise timing with predictable motion curves, you ensure that changes feel natural rather than abrupt. This clarity reduces ambiguity during handoff and testing.
ADVERTISEMENT
ADVERTISEMENT
When prototyping interactions, emphasize accessibility as a first-class concern. Ensure keyboard navigability through logical tab order and visible focus states for all interactive elements. Verify that responsive changes do not break content hierarchy, particularly for critical actions like search and sign-in. In Figma, simulate focus rings, high-contrast variations, and reduced-motion preferences to validate inclusivity. Also, test edge cases where a user might resize a window while a menu is open or when a device orientation changes mid-interaction. By exposing these scenarios in your prototype, you equip stakeholders to anticipate real-world usage and prevent regressions later.
Wireframe progressive disclosure and contextual navigation clearly.
A robust component strategy hinges on clear naming and disciplined reuse. Build a master navigation component with child variants for each viewport category, and avoid duplicating content across frames. Leverage auto-layout to maintain consistent padding, gaps, and alignment as text labels reflow. Establish responsive typography rules within tokens that adapt font size and line height based on context. In practice, this means defining scalable menu labels, iconography, and micro-interactions that remain legible at every scale. As you assemble, verify that changes propagate through all instances without requiring manual edits in each frame. This approach saves time and minimizes inconsistency in large projects.
ADVERTISEMENT
ADVERTISEMENT
To simulate real-world behavior, link prototypes to sample content and realistic datasets. Use placeholder text that mirrors expected length for menus and submenus, ensuring that truncation or wrapping is handled gracefully. Animate transitions with durations that feel purposeful rather than ornamental, matching user expectations for speed. Consider progressive disclosure techniques where advanced options appear only when a user expresses intent to dive deeper. In Figma, connect navigation elements to related screens to reveal how users move between sections naturally. This wiring helps stakeholders experience a believable journey rather than static, isolated screens.
Implement consistent motion and visual rhythm across breakpoints.
When addressing touch versus mouse input, tailor hit targets and gesture affordances to each context. In mobile scenarios, ensure tap targets meet accessibility guidelines and spacing is generous enough for thumbs. On larger screens, preserve precision by enabling hover cues and subtle submenus that reveal on intent. Design a single source of truth for interaction timing so that transitions feel cohesive, no matter how users navigate. In Figma, test scenarios where users switch between devices mid-task, noting how layout and focus respond. Document these findings so front-end developers can reproduce the intended behavior faithfully in production.
Another essential practice is to layer navigation depth thoughtfully. Separate primary routes from secondary options and allow users to drill down without losing context. Use visual breadcrumbs or persistent headers to remind people where they are in the hierarchy. In Figma, build a clear map of how each level relates to the next, and demonstrate how back navigation restores previous states smoothly. By simulating real-world depth, you can prevent users from feeling lost when menus expand or collapse. This discipline also makes it easier to implement analytics hooks that track navigation patterns for future refinements.
ADVERTISEMENT
ADVERTISEMENT
Validate usability with real users and iterative refinements.
Motion design should enhance comprehension, not distract. Define easing curves and durations that work across sizes, so transitions feel purposeful on small screens and unobtrusive on desktops. In prototypes, show how a menu gracefully expands to reveal options, then contracts when dismissed, always returning to a stable baseline. Keep motion flips minimal and meaningful, avoiding jarring shifts that disrupt reading flow. Use micro-interactions to provide subtle feedback for taps and swipes, reinforcing the sense of control. By aligning motion with content priorities, you create an experience that feels polished regardless of the device being used.
Performance considerations shape how you prototype, especially for navigation. In Figma, avoid overloading frames with heavy imagery or verbose micro-interactions that could misrepresent load times. Simulate realistic pacing by controlling the timing of transitions to reflect typical network and device constraints. Document the rationale behind each choice so developers understand why certain patterns persist across breakpoints. A well-structured prototype communicates intent clearly, helping teams spot potential performance bottlenecks early. Additionally, keep an eye on consistency in padding, icon scale, and label length, as small deviations can accumulate into noticeable drift in the final product.
Usability validation turns design into a living system. Gather feedback on how the navigation behaves across devices, asking participants to perform common tasks like locating search, accounts, and help resources. Observe whether transitions feel intuitive and whether any layout constraints hinder access to key actions. In Figma, incorporate changes quickly by leveraging component variants and shared styles. Track issues in a centralized way and prioritize fixes based on how they affect task completion time and perceived ease. Use insights to tighten alignment and reduce cognitive load, ensuring the prototype remains transferable to production without major rework.
Conclude by documenting best practices and building a scalable workflow. Create a design system-friendly file structure that categorizes patterns by breakpoint, interaction, and accessibility rule. Establish guardrails for when to introduce new patterns versus reuse existing ones, maintaining consistency while allowing growth. Share a concise guide with developers and product teams that explains how to implement navigation across contexts, including edge cases and testing considerations. A well-documented process accelerates collaboration, supports future updates, and helps teams deliver resilient, responsive navigation that users can rely on everywhere.
Related Articles
Cultivating a stable visual voice in illustration requires deliberate workflow choices, standardized assets, and collaborative practices that harness Illustrator’s precision, color systems, and shared libraries to maintain coherence across projects and teams.
July 28, 2025
Achieve lifelike composites by layering accurate shadows and subtle ambient occlusion, aligning light direction, distance, color, and softness to integrate objects naturally within scenes while preserving depth and atmosphere.
July 24, 2025
Surprising strategies unlock crisp, scalable graphics across devices by leveraging Figma's export features, color management, and intelligent compression while preserving typography, layout, and overall design integrity.
July 15, 2025
This evergreen guide explains practical, actionable steps to ready digital artwork for print, covering resolution, color modes, soft proofing, and file formats, ensuring consistent outcomes across printers, paper stocks, and viewing distances.
July 19, 2025
This evergreen guide presents durable, practical naming systems and folder structures for Figma projects, enabling smoother collaboration, clearer version history, and scalable design workflows across teams and time.
July 31, 2025
Mastering the pen and shape tools in Illustrator unlocks precision, efficiency, and scalable artistry across icons, logos, and intricate vector illustrations, transforming rough sketches into polished digital masterpieces worth sharing.
July 29, 2025
Mastering nondestructive dodge and burn in Photoshop lets you sculpt tonal depth with precision, preserving original pixels, enabling flexible experimentation, and finally achieving a natural, refined look through careful layering, masking, and non-destructive tools.
July 29, 2025
Achieving pixel-perfect layouts in Illustrator hinges on mastering smart guides, grids, and alignment tools, which streamline precision, improve consistency, and reduce trial-and-error adjustments during complex design projects.
July 28, 2025
In designing adaptive interfaces, you can use Figma to model dynamic content prioritization that responds to distinct user cohorts, then validate these flows through interactive prototypes, feedback loops, and data-informed iterations.
July 21, 2025
A practical, hands-on overview of structuring, naming, and distributing Figma design tokens so cross-functional teams maintain cohesive visuals across web, mobile, and emerging interfaces.
August 08, 2025
In this guide, you will explore practical, scalable border and badge techniques in Illustrator, enabling you to elevate packaging aesthetics, improve brand recognition, and maintain crisp visuals across varied label dimensions.
August 12, 2025
A practical guide to shaping reusable interface components in Figma, showcasing states, usage patterns, and responsive behavior through guided design systems and interactive prototypes.
August 11, 2025
This evergreen guide reveals practical, painterly techniques for blending vibrant washes, layering color, and crafting atmospheric gradients in Photoshop to elevate background treatments across creative projects.
July 27, 2025
Figma offers practical workflows to anticipate extreme content scenarios, validate responsive behavior, and preserve accessibility through iterative prototyping, testing, and refinement across devices, viewports, and content dynamics.
July 29, 2025
This guide explains practical steps to model dynamic data tables in Figma, focusing on sorting, filtering, and interaction testing so you can validate usability and flow with real user scenarios.
August 03, 2025
Crafting onboarding flows in Figma demands strategy, storytelling, and precise branching. This guide reveals techniques to simulate conditional states, gather meaningful feedback, and iterate toward more human-centered onboarding experiences.
July 16, 2025
Achieving seamless integration of raster and vector elements relies on disciplined file management, smart import workflows, non-destructive editing, and clear layering strategies that preserve quality across both Photoshop and Illustrator environments.
July 18, 2025
Discover practical, timeless techniques for shaping mood with light and color in Photoshop, so every element blends seamlessly, from lighting cues to color harmony, across diverse sources and moments.
July 29, 2025
In this practical guide, designers explore a disciplined workflow in Figma, turning rough visuals into precise, reusable specifications. Learn to annotate interactions, spacing, typography, and responsive behavior with clarity, consistency, and efficiency for teams collaborating across disciplines.
July 17, 2025
In Figma, craft modular footers and scalable site maps that simplify complex information architectures, guiding users through layered menus, progressive disclosure, and contextual navigation with clarity, consistency, and delightful usability across devices and pages.
August 07, 2025